A shipping container of the highest quality is constructed to last and can withstand extreme weather conditions such as heavy rains and extreme heat.
In general, these containers have done one cargo journey from China to the UK. They're new, but may be spotted with a few tiny dings or scratches. They are wind- and watertight and include a lockbox that is factory fitted and marine ply flooring as standard. They are also painted blue, with RAL 5010. All new containers are equipped with a 5-year CSC plate. This is clearly displayed on the double doors. They are able to be repainted on request.

Shipping containers are intermodal. This means that they can be loaded with cargo from China, transported across the world by truck or ship and then lifted onto a train or lorry for delivery to a site. They are extremely robust and are designed to withstand the harshest of environments - both in depots, ports, and on ships.

A used shipping container is a unit for unloading that was moved from its manufacturing site to the UK, and then sold to the American market. Used containers are usually inspected and graded in order to give a rough idea of their condition. Each container is characterized by a variety of elements that influence its price.
The best containers are brand-new and have made only one trip from China. These containers are referred to as One-Trip Containers. They offer the highest quality, durability, and aesthetics.
Cargo Worthy containers are suitable for shipping internationally and have been surveyed by an independent surveyor to confirm their structural integrity and strength. They cost more than a Water/Wind Tight container, but they still provide a durable storage solution. They may have a few scratches and dents but are structurally sound and keep vermin's from entering.
